Description

Beautiful views and an easy walk down to river pools in a tree-lined gorge. The Ross Graham Lookout provides excellent views of the Murchison River Gorge, a picnic shelter and toilet facilities. Take the walk trail and explore the shady banks and tranquil pools of the Murchison River below. Ross Graham River Walk This trail provides the easiest access in the park to the edge of the Murchison River. Distance: 700m return Difficulty: Class 3 River Gorge Hikes Allow 4 days for the strenuous hike through the gorge from Ross Graham Lookout to The Loop. There are no marked trails and river crossings will be necessary. Distance: 38 km Time: 4 days Difficulty: Class 5 There are also two day, class 5 gorge hikes from Ross Graham Lookout to Z Bend or from Z Bend to The Loop. You should obtain more information from Kalbarri Park Headquarters before attempting these hikes and must advise a ranger before leaving. Dogs are not permitted. No camping or overnight parking allowed.
